GETTING TO KNOW ROW NOVA SCOTIAMission and Vision of the Organization

Row Nova Scotia: guided by ambition, and bolstered by education, we develop and support rowing excellent at all levels.

Programs

Programs offered by Row NS include:

Provincial Team - development of club athletes with aspirations of rowing at National events such as the Canada Games, Royal Canadian Henley, and the National Rowing Championships; and International Events such as Junior / U23 / Senior World Rowing Championships, and the Olympics.

Administration of the Row to Podium program - talent identification and other high-performance recruitment activities

Coach and Umpire Training and Certification - ensuring our athletes are able to reach their potential

Regatta and Event Hosting - 5-6 events annually, reaching over 600 participants from across Atlantic Canada

Para-Rowing Centre of Excellence designation

INNOVATE - ENGAGE - ACHIEVE

History of the Organization

The Nova Scotia Rowing Association was incorporated in 1985; its name updated to Row Nova Scotia (Row NS) in 2010. It is a Provincial Sport Organization under Sport Nova Scotia, and Rowing Canada Aviron (RCA). Since its establishment, Row Nova Scotia has been supporting rowing clubs and their members through athlete, coach, and volunteer development, organization of events aligned with long-term athlete development, and club support.

The organization currently has 600 members across the province.

GROWING A CULTURE OF HIGH-PERFORMANCE

Volunteer, Coach, and Umpire DevelopmentRow NS is aligned with RCA to ensure quality delivery of programs and competitions for our athletes. In the past 5 years, Row NS has provided training and support to almost 100 volunteers, coaches and umpires. Training programs include RCA Learn To Row Instructor for both adaptive and able-bodied athletes, RCA Coach, RCA Performance Coach, and RCA Umpire training and certification.

National SuccessRow NS sent its largest ever contingent to the National Rowing Championships, meaning more athletes than ever are meeting the standards to be competitive at this level. Row NS earned a bronze medal in the Junior Men’s Pair at this event, and saw many other athletes achieve personal best results.

International SuccessThree Row NS athletes were selected to represent their country in rowing competition:

Jenna Pelham, Senior World ChampionshipsCody Bailey, Under 23 World ChampionshipsZak Lewis, FISU World University Championships

Local SuccessMembers of the Row NS Provincial team are all also members of local rowing clubs. These young leaders serve as role models for up-and-coming athletes by volunteering and coaching, and by demonstrating that athletes from a small province can fulfill the same dreams as athletes from a larger province.
